本文目录一览:
- 1、ox3f等于什么
- 2、单片机中0x3f代表什么意思
- 3、单片机寄存器地址:Ox3F(Ox5F),括号内地址是什么意思?
ox3f等于什么
单片机中0x3f代表16进制数3F,即00111111B或63D(B代表二进制,D代表十进制),在单片机中常用于配置口的输入输出或寄存器的相关配置,实际意义指二进制对应位为高电平。
0x代表该数值为十六进制数,3F装换成二进制数在单片机中才具有实际意义,根据使用区域不同分别具有不同的意义。可以用于更改寄存器配置,改变IO口输入输出等情况。
此外该数据也可能只是单片机内部的数据。
简介
单片机又称单片微控制器,它不是完成某一个逻辑功能的芯片,而是把一个计算机系统集成到一个芯片上。相当于一个微型的计算机,和计算机相比,单片机只缺少了I/O设备。
概括的讲:一块芯片就成了一台计算机。它的体积小、质量轻、价格便宜、为学习、应用和开发提供了便利条件。同时,学习使用单片机是了解计算机原理与结构的最佳选择。
单片机的使用领域已十分广泛,如智能仪表、实时工控、通讯设备、导航系统、家用电器等。
单片机中0x3f代表什么意思
单片机中0x3f代表16进制数3F,即0011 1111B或63D(B代表二进制,D代表十进制),在单片机中常用于配置IO口的输入输出或寄存器的相关配置,实际意义指二进制对应位为高电平。
0x代表该数值为十六进制数,3F装换成二进制数在单片机中才具有实际意义,根据使用区域不同分别具有不同的意义。可以用于更改寄存器配置,改变IO口输入输出等情况。
此外该数据也可能只是单片机内部的数据。
扩展资料
单片机特点:
早期单片机主要由于工艺及设计水平不高、功耗高和抗干扰性能差等原因,所以采取稳妥方案:即采用较高的分频系数对时钟分频,使得指令周期长,执行速度慢。
以后的 CMOS单片机虽然采用提高时钟频率和缩小分频系数等措施,但这种状态并未被彻底改观(51以及51兼容)。此间虽有某些精简指令集单片机(RISC)问世,但依然沿袭对时钟分频的作法。
AVR单片机的推出,彻底打破这种旧设计格局,废除了机器周期,抛弃复杂指令计算机(CISC)追求指令完备的做法;
采用精简指令集,以字作为指令长度单位,将内容丰富的操作数与操作码安排在一字之中(指令集中占大多数的单周期指令都是如此),取指周期短,又可预取指令,实现流水作业,故可高速执行指令。当然这种速度上的升跃,是以高可靠性为其后盾的。
参考资料来源:百度百科-avr (单片机)
单片机寄存器地址:Ox3F(Ox5F),括号内地址是什么意思?
你用的是AVR还是Atmega?
0x3F和0x5F指的是I/O寄存器的地址,如果以I/O寄存器的方式定位,地址就是0x00~0x3F,如果要和普通的RAM一起编址,则应加上0x20,即RAM地址就是0x20~0x5F,在RAM地址的0x00~0x1F是通用工作寄存器区,相当于32个累加器。